About the Course

Cyber security therefore has an exponentially vital role to play in the health of the global economy and data security now and in the future, with significant scope for employability. Through this course, you will enhance your knowledge of information security management, programming, secure systems, digital forensic investigation, and penetration testing. You will gain a thorough understanding of the structure and operation of computer systems and networks and the impact of cyber security, plus knowledge of the legal system, legal processes, relevant laws and the regulatory environment related to the handling of digital evidence and forensic investigations. You will also gain the ability to undertake digital forensic examinations, collecting and analysing digital evidence to support or oppose an investigative case.
